I keep seeing them referred to as "paintings", but I always just assumed they were large format vinyl printings or whatever mounted on plywood.
― Maxmillion D. Boosted (jon /via/ chi 2.0), Thursday, 15 February 2024 21:33 (one month ago) link
The album cover repros that the Peaches chain used on their facades were hand painted, I'm almost certain.
― Josefa, Thursday, 15 February 2024 22:06 (one month ago) link
That's really cool, I didn't know that! Sorry if this is one of those common knowledge things I should have known, but I missed that era and the chains I grew up with were all in malls and had just carboard cut-out things.
I figured hand-painting would be way too labor intensive for anyone to do that! Was it a chain thing? Or did the labels source then?
― Maxmillion D. Boosted (jon /via/ chi 2.0), Thursday, 15 February 2024 22:10 (one month ago) link
Someone on Pinterest has a post saying that the Peaches artwork was commissioned to a group from California. They also say, interestingly, that after six months of being displayed on the exterior of the building, the paintings would be displayed inside the store until they sold. That I did not remember.

Record City is on Prime rn, BTW.
Screened it last night. It's really not good, just dumb as hell, and probably started dating horribly as soon as the director called "Cut!" on the first setup.
HOWEVER
Hats off to the production designers. From what I gather, they took an old grocery store up in north LA near Glendale and turned it into a near-clone of the Sunset Tower Records sales floor. If you've followed/posted in this thread, it's totally worth digging into just to savour all the album covers, posters, displays, signage etc.
One of the most interesting bits (which ties in to some discussion upthread) is this tall triptych poster from Island Records UK promoting Michael Nesmith's From A Radio Engine..., Bruce Cockburn's In The Falling Dark, and...Bryter Layter! Which I guess had been reissued?
― an icon of a worried-looking, long-haired, bespectacled man (C. Grisso/McCain), Saturday, 17 February 2024 05:45 (one month ago) link
yep Antilles did a 1977 US reissue of Bryter Layter, they did Five Leaves Left the year before, but did not reissue Pink Moon
